EBAMed has developed Cardio-kit, a non-invasive device for treating heart arrhythmias using proton therapy. This system allows for real-time monitoring and treatment without hospitalization, making it a safer and more convenient option for patients.
Heart arrhythmia is a major worldwide public health problem, accounting for 15–20% of all deaths.
Heart arrhythmias affects over 15 million people in Europe and North America and this number is expected to double in the next 50 years due to the aging population and lifestyle changes.
Catheter ablation is the current gold standard for heart arrhythmia treatment.
